Marie Claire Rupio is the widow of the late Ghanaian professional footballer Christian Atsu, who died in an earthquake that shook Turkey and northern Syria.

She is a German novelist. Her book, Stop Bullying Me, was released in 2021 and is now available at Waterstones.

Her novel is also available on Amazon, where it has received 5 out of 5 stars and numerous positive reviews.

The story is about Delilah, a young woman who has been through a lot in her life and is trying to learn to trust and find happiness again.

Though she isn’t particularly vocal on social media, a Twitter account with her name and picture expressed support for Christian in 2014.

“I met my wife in Portugal, and as you can see, we have a beautiful family,” Atsu told TV3 Sports. We’ve been together for about nine to ten years, and I adore her.”

Christian Atsu was a family-oriented young man, as evidenced by videos and photos of him spending time with them when he wasn’t on the field scoring goals and representing his club.
